Transaction 22f0a7d98ad63f3858ee92d4180d5134034731c7d8754a18158c39b2431b1c45
1 Input
1 Outputs
- 22f0a7d98ad63f3858ee92d4180d5134034731c7d8754a18158c39b2431b1c45:0
value 64355
address 3C3KVTPGFWQdzkYqqJyDyWCuY6rRHzJgDN